Lancaster County Sheriff’s deputies stopped a van with California plates around 3:30 Thursday afternoon on I-80 west of Lincoln for following too closely.  Chief Deputy Ben Houchin says during the stop a deputy smelled marijuana.

“The driver gave consent to search the van.  In the back were three oversized wooded shipping crates,” Houchin says.  “Inside the crates was 435 pounds of marijuana.”  Deputies also found  more than 12,000 pre-rolled marijuana cigarettes, 12.69 pounds of THC edibles and nearly 5,400 THC cartridges.

Houchin says the van was headed from California to New York.  Through their investigation Houchin says the learned the driver was a carrier and did not know what he was hauling.  The driver was released, but the investigation is continuing.
